Okay, so I've gone gluten free. Oddly enough, I think it may be the root cause of many things so I thought I'd give the gluten free diet a test. So far, so good. In just a few weeks I've seen a huge difference in the way I feel. I've bought a few cook books and am trying to get my head around the whole intolerance thing. Wheat and/or gluten seems to be in nearly everything! I've pretty much just been eatting at Cornacopia everyday because I'm lazy.
At any rate, these are things I've come across in the last week:
Craft Bakery in upper Rathmines does Gluten Free Wednesdays.
Credo Pizzeria (off Camden St.) does Gluten Free pizzas.
Salamanca & Gotham Cafe list GF items on their menus.
